  英語(yǔ)童話(huà)故事之葉公好龍 1

  There is a young man, Lord Ye. He likes dragons vey much. He draws many dragons in his house. The house becomes a world of dragon.

  有個(gè)年輕人,姓葉,非常喜歡龍。他在屋里面畫(huà)了許多許多龍。這屋子都快成了龍的'世界。

  A red dragon hears of Lord Ye, and is deeply moved. He wants to visit Lord Ye and makes a friend with him.

  一龍真龍聽(tīng)說(shuō)了葉公的事,很受感動(dòng),就想去拜訪(fǎng)葉公,和他交個(gè)朋友。

  “Hi, Mr. Ye! Nice to meet you,” the real dragon comes to visit Mr. Ye.

  “嘿。葉先生!很高興見(jiàn)到你!边@條真龍拜訪(fǎng)葉先生了。

  Ye runs away as fast as he can. “Oh, my God! Help! Help!” He runs and shouts.

  可是葉先生飛快地逃了。還邊跑邊喊:“啊,我的天啊!救命!救命!”

  詞義解析:

  1.young:年輕的

  2.dragon:龍

  3.draw:畫(huà)

  4.house:房子

  5.deeply:深深地

  6.moved:感動(dòng)的

  7.visit:拜訪(fǎng)

  8.shout:喊叫

  英語(yǔ)童話(huà)故事之葉公好龍 2

  Long ago in the Kingdom of Chen, lived a man named Ye Gong. He had a passion for dragons that was unmatched in his realm. His walls were adorned with paintings of majestic dragons, his tables were covered with carvings of flying dragons, and even his clothes were embroidered with images of these mythical creatures. Ye Gongs obsession with dragons was so profound that he spoke of them with reverence and awe, dreaming of the day he would meet a real dragon.

  One fateful day, his wishes were granted. A powerful dragon, hearing of Ye Gongs admiration, decided to visit him. The dragon soared down from the heavens, its scales shimmering in the sun, its eyes blazing with fire. The creatures arrival caused a stir in the kingdom, and Ye Gong was ecstatic.

  However, when the dragon arrived at Ye Gongs mansion, the mans reaction was not what the dragon had expected. Instead of greeting the dragon with joy, Ye Gong was terrified. He trembled in fear, his face pale, and his heart pounding. He hid behind his servants, screaming and pleading for the dragon to leave.

  The dragon, confused and hurt, asked Ye Gong why he was so afraid. Ye Gong explained that although he loved dragons in his stories and paintings, he had never imagined meeting a real one. He said that the power and magnificence of the dragon were too overwhelming, and he could not bear to be in its presence.

  The dragon, realizing that Ye Gongs love for him was only skin-deep, sighed sadly and flew away. Ye Gongs neighbors heard the commotion and came to investigate. When they learned what had happened, they laughed at Ye Gong, calling him a hypocrite for his pretended love of dragons.

  And so, the story of Ye Gong and his love for dragons spread throughout the kingdom, becoming a cautionary tale of those who profess their love for something but shrink back when faced with its true nature. Ye Gong learned a valuable lesson that day: true love and admiration go beyond surface appearances and require courage and understanding.
